Description
The Council wishes to invite tenders from suitably qualified operators under concessions contract for the supply of services in respect of kerbside glass recycling service that is collected by Newark and Sherwood District Council recycling teams and brought to a waste transfer station. The Council wish to appoint one Service Provider to manage the sale/disposal of the recycling products it collects. This will cover the sale of sorted recycling material into the reprocessing markets. A Service Provider is required to provide haulage of the glass from the transfer station to their reprocessing facility for recycling. The services are; the collection and recycling of mixed glass (EWC 20 01 02) from Newark and Sherwood District Council Lorry Park, Great North Road, Newark, Nottinghamshire (Waste Transfer Station EPR/LP3222SD). Please note that the Council is currently applying for a variation of the Environmental permit to record the glass stored at the Transfer Station using the EWC Code of 15 01 07 (glass packaging). Through the purchase of the glass the Council wish to establish a mutually beneficial financial arrangement with a Service Provider that will maximise revenue (income) for the Council. The Council estimate an annual tonnage of approximately 2,200 tonnes of separately collected glass containers (kerbside collections, including commercial glass and bring bank collections). This figure is for guidance only and no minimum level of tonnage is guaranteed for this contract. However, the Council shall guarantee exclusivity to all kerbside and bring bank glass collected by the Council. The Service Provider must hold appropriate licences, be compliant with all current or amended legislation as is necessary to carry and handle the waste. It is a further requirement that the re-processor shall carry the necessary licenses and operate in accordance with current or amended legislation. It is anticipated the contract start date to be 2nd November 2026. The contract shall be for an initial period of 2 years, with an option to extend for a further 2 years, subject to satisfactory performance.
